Irish winner of €94m Euromillions jackpot, but not in Sallins

Reilly's Supervalue in Sallins, Co Kildare, has said the Lottery has told them they did not sell the €94m winning Euromillions ticket.

There was speculation the ticket was sold there, but they Lottery have said it was not even sold in the region around Kildare.

Last night the National Lottery confirmed the Euromillions jackpot of just under €188m was jointly won by an Irish and a Belgian ticket.

The National Lottery has said it is too early to say whether an individual or a syndicate has won the jackpot.

They are reminding the ticket holder that the prize must be claimed within 90 days.

It can be redeemed at the National Lottery headquarters on Dublin's Abbey Street.
